About the Role

On behalf of the Met Office, we are looking for a Project Support Officer Inside IR35 for a 12 months  contract based Hybrid 2-3 days a week in Exeter.  The role covers a diverse range of activities to support the delivery the Product & Services Transformation Programme and associated Projects. This role enables the smooth running of assigned by supporting the respective teams through the operation of Programme or Project Management processes, and the co-ordination of Programme or Project Management actions and activities on their behalf. SC Clearance is an essential requirement for this role, as a minimum you must be willing & eligible to undergo checks. Please note, due to the exceptional requirements of this position (short-term nature of this role and speed at which we require a postholder in situ) preference may be given to candidates who meet all of the essential criteria and hold active security clearance.  As a Project Support Officer, your main responsibilities will be to: Ensure systems are in place to enable effective planning and scheduling. You will work closely with Programme and Project/Delivery Managers to ensure that Programme and Project plans are up to date and tracked within appropriate management systems Manage Programme controls, reporting to the Programme Manager(s) about the programme status. Develop programme performance reports. Leading the monthly reporting processes to stakeholders. Manage compliance of the Programme(s) and its constituent Projects, so that are in line organisational policies and guidelines. You’ll act as the primary contact between the Programme and the Portfolio Office, advising Programme and Project/Delivery Managers on mandated standards and best practice. Monitor Programme and Project expenditure and contribute to the compilation of forecasts, budgets and business cases Essential: Excellent stakeholder engagement and communication skills including the ability to understand and gather evidence on customer, organisation, stakeholder and user needs within a formal Programme or Project Management environment. APM Project Management or PRINCE2 Practitioner qualifications or equivalent evidence of working in a formal Programme or Project Management environment, including developing, maintaining, evolving systems for: planning/scheduling, reporting, resources, finances, risks, scope, change control, lessons learned and benefits Experience in governance Experience of managing multiple risks, opportunities, and issues through to successful resolution in a formal Programme or Project environment.
